If I'm exhausted from just watching the video, I can't imagine how putting on that contraption and dealing with the "poobag" is any less time consuming or cumbersome than picking it up off the ground.
LOL, I guess it's to help save time...but I think some dogs are going to have to deal with walking around with a full poobag the whole walk. Kind of made me think of this snippet:
i forwarded this to so many people cause its lol-tastic.
Their official site
As for getting a Shiba to poop in it... I think you might have better luck toilet training one.
Also, dogs aren't parade horses, and they shouldn't be wearing mini horsey poo bags eaither. That's f-d up.